About Bara Damodarpur Village

Bara Damodarpur is a mid sized village in Kushmundi tehsil, in the district of Dakshin Dinajpur, West Bengal. The Census of India 2011 recorded a population of 1,067, made up of 519 males and 548 females. That works out to a sex ratio of about 1,056 females per 1000 males. The village covers 92.62 hectares hectares. Its pincode is 733121, shared with the other villages in the same post office area.

Getting to Bara Damodarpur

The census records public bus service for Bara Damodarpur as Available within <5 km distance. Private bus service is recorded as Available within village. For rail, the census notes the nearest railway station as Available within 10+ km distance. These entries describe what was recorded in 2011 and services may have changed since.
